The creature looked extremely strange.
Its entire body was covered in hard, black fur, which was especially thick on its face.
Only a hint of his facial contours was visible. Before the apocalypse, he must have been a fairly young man.
But now...
The strange creature let out a horrifying SQUEAK SQUEAK and lunged at them.
Xie Ning took a deep breath, her long blade swinging out with speed and power.
"It’s unclear if humans passed the zombie virus to rats, or if rats infected humans."
"The zombie virus has perfectly fused human and rat traits. Be careful, its claws are highly venomous."
Xie Ning’s blade sliced through empty air. She spun around, darted to Song Shijun’s side, and with a backhand motion, plunged a sharp Metal Spike into the lunging mouse-man’s shoulder, pinning it in place as it thrashed and squealed, "SQUEAK SQUEAK!"
Song Shijun swung his kitchen cleaver down, embedding it in the back of the mouse-man’s head, but found he couldn’t quite pull it out.
The young man usually just studied and played a bit of basketball at school. He wasn’t very athletic, and now, unable to even pull out a cleaver, he felt extremely embarrassed.
With a flick of her hand, Xie Ning knocked her younger cousin backward, him and the cleaver both.
Song Shijun, now holding the freed cleaver, stumbled back a few steps with the momentum. A blush crept across his fair, handsome face.
Xie Ning gave her younger cousin an expressionless look. "You need to train harder when we get back."
’If I run ten laps,’ she thought, ’these weakling family members of mine should probably add five.’
The young lady’s weakling family members had no idea that, thanks to Song Shijun, they had all been inexplicably roped into running extra laps.
"Ms. Ning!" Wang Zongxuan shouted.
Xie Ning swiftly tilted her head, and a small lead pellet went BIU as it struck the head of another mouse-man behind her.
Taking advantage of the moment, Xie Ning ran a Metal Spike through the mouse-man. "Go."
At her command, everyone followed her, running toward the small production department office across from them.
"You guys be careful. I’m going to take care of that First Rank mutated mouse-man." ’If I don’t deal with that thing, it could probably summon every rat for miles around.’
If this place became an ocean of rats, they would all be as good as dead.
"Ningning," Song You’ai called out, only to see her daughter kick open the door to the small office with exceptional bravery, sending seven or eight bared Metal Spikes flying toward the figure ahead.
’Not good.’ Xie Ning frowned slightly. Just as she shouted, "Stay back!", the ground beneath her gave way with a RUMBLE and she fell through a huge hole.
"Ningning!"
"Ms. Ning!"
Rats sure know how to dig, that’s no joke. This mutated mouse-man had actually dug such a massive hole in someone’s office.
The concrete below had actually been completely hollowed out, leaving only a paper-thin layer of floor on top.
All it took was a little force from Xie Ning’s initial movement, and she fell right through, along with the mutated mouse-man.
Song You’ai and the others ran to the edge of the pitch-black hole, stomping their feet in anxiety. "What do we do now?"
"Ergouzi and Shijun, stay here. Aunt Song, Xiao Huang Mao and I will go down with you to take a look."
"You’re the Ergouzi," Ji Taixian muttered, but his actions were swift as he pulled out bundle after bundle of thick hemp rope from his Space.
Meanwhile, Xie Ning’s body had fallen through the collapsed ground into a long tunnel.
Xie Ning couldn’t help but curse inwardly at its ingenuity.
It turned out the ground beneath the entire instant noodle factory had been completely hollowed out.
’So is this the butterfly effect of my rebirth?’
She hadn’t encountered this situation in her past life, so Xie Ning had no way of knowing what was going on.
She slid all the way down the winding tunnel for a full five minutes.
Fortunately, the moment she started falling, she had decisively pulled a blanket from her Space and wrapped it around herself.
This would prevent her skin from scraping directly against the earthen walls.
Wrapped in the blanket, Xie Ning, backpack and all, landed heavily on top of something.
The thing beneath her let out a pitiful wail.
Xie Ning felt a sharp pain in her chest where her backpack was digging in. With a flick of her wrist, she sent out Metal Spikes, piercing the heads of several large rats that were lunging at her with SQUEAKS.
"Dr. Yu!!" A shrill cry suddenly exploded next to Xie Ning’s ear.
Xie Ning, still wrapped in the thick blanket, forcefully rolled over and tumbled off.
Turning her head, she saw a man with a messy mop of white hair curled up on the ground, bent like a shrimp.
The man’s features were scrunched together in pain as he struggled to look up at her.
"Sorry about that," Xie Ning said expressionlessly, pulling the blanket off herself and standing up with her backpack.
"Who do you think you are!" a woman cried, rushing over in a panic to help the white-haired man. "Dr. Yu, Dr. Yu, are you all right?"
"I’m... fine." ’Like hell I am!’
Gritting his teeth, the man raked a hand through his messy white hair, avoided the woman’s eager attempt to help him, and shakily pushed himself to his feet.
"You’re a... Gold Ability User, aren’t you? Those were Metal Spikes that just came out of your body." The man’s contorted features gradually relaxed.
However, the patches of black and brown on his face made him look rather comical.
Xie Ning glanced at him. "Is there something you want?"
"How dare you speak to Dr. Yu like that?" the woman snapped, gritting her teeth.
She was about to continue her tirade, but the Dr. Yu she revered like a god waved a hand and cut her off impatiently. "Don’t argue, don’t argue."
The man stared at Xie Ning with his narrow phoenix eyes, then suddenly extended a hand toward her. "Hello. May I study you?"
Expressionless, Xie Ning swung a fist at his face, knocking the tall, pale-faced man flat on the ground.
The crowd erupted into chaos. Several middle-aged and older people in white lab coats rushed forward, fighting with the woman to help him up.
Only then did Xie Ning realize that there were fifty or sixty people sitting or standing around in this massive, excavated cavern.
Some were leaning listlessly against the wall, muttering to themselves as if they’d lost their minds.
Others, however, began to gather around her, occasionally glancing up at the tunnel opening above.
"You? Were you also thrown down here by the mouse-men as rations?" The speaker was a middle-aged worker in an instant noodle factory uniform.
There were thirty to forty other people around him in the same work clothes; they appeared to be factory workers who hadn’t managed to escape in time.
Xie Ning pulled off the tattered blanket, frowning as she dusted it off.
This blanket had been with her for twenty years. After the apocalypse, she had patched it here and there with various animal hides until it was old and ragged beyond recognition.
But the sentimental Xie Ning couldn’t bear to throw it away.
It was her habit to save small, insignificant things, as they could become useful at critical moments.
After folding the blanket and stuffing it into her bulging backpack, Xie Ning glanced around.
She saw that most of them were now staring at her backpack, swallowing nervously.
"Are you all just sitting here, planning to quietly wait to be hoarded food?" Xie Ning asked, looking around curiously.
This was a large cavern, surrounded on all sides by thick layers of earth.
Above was the tunnel opening—the entrance she had just slid down from the production department office.
